Description: Listography is a free online service that allows users to easily create and share lists about their lives. It includes features to make different kinds of lists such as books read, movies watched, places visited, goals, and more. Users can customize lists with themes, photos, and categories.

Description: Bucketlist.org is a free online goal tracking and life planning tool. Users can create a bucket list of goals, dreams, and lifetime to-dos, break them into actionable steps, set reminders, track progress, and collaborate with others working toward the same goals.
